Inspiration
We started Furious George, The Duck, as a fun time with friends, making a humorous way to liven up people’s day-to-day lives. As the project progressed, we thought of the bigger picture, and realized we both share a struggle with a family who has cognitive decline. Furious George aspires to be a tailored solution for those who are cognitively impaired, lonely, and/or ultimately depressed. There is also capability for it to be used with a younger audience, bringing educational content to life, such as picture books and written materials.
What it does
Interacts and communicates with the user as if it were a real-life companion, in real time.
